Traducteur. Properties are the values associated with a JavaScript object. callback 1. We can sum up the values with for..in by creating a variable total and adding the next value within the for..in loop to the total variable. How to remove a property from a JavaScript object? First, get the values of each property using the Object.values() function: Object.values() returns an array of the objects property values. JavaScript Properties. Get the sum of all the values in the array: var sum = 0; var numbers = [65, 44, 12, 4]; numbers.forEach(myFunction); function myFunction(item) { sum += item; document.getElementById("demo").innerHTML = sum;} Try it Yourself » Example. What would you like to do? An array is a special variable, which can hold more than one value at a time. The result is the average value which then gets returned. In JavaScript this is “free”, its value is evaluated at call-time and does not depend on where the method was declared, but rather on what object is “before the dot”. I have an observable array and would like to get the sum of a property values in that array. or. TypeScript JavaScript TypeScript: sum of object properties within an array Posted by Marco Barbero on 31 October 2018 If we need to sum a simple array, we can use the reduce method, that executes a reducer function (that you provide) on each member of the array resulting in … Merge and group object properties in JavaScript, JavaScript program to merge two objects into a single object and adds the values for same keys, JavaScript - Merge two arrays according to id property, Compare keys & values in a JSON object when one object has extra keys in JavaScript. JavaScript Version: ECMAScript 5: More Examples. Another interesting way to sum object values in Javascript is with for..in loop, which iterates over properties of an object. 299. JavaScript - Merge two arrays according to id property; Compare keys & values in a JSON object when one object has extra keys in JavaScript; Add a property to a JavaScript object constructor? Proposer comme traduction pour "property sums" Copier; DeepL Traducteur Linguee. It is the accumulated value previously returned in the last invocation of the callback—or initialVal… Polyfill To add compatible Object.values support in older environments that do not natively support it, you can find a Polyfill in the tc39/proposal-object-values-entries or in the es-shims/Object.values repositories. That way you could easily render them grouped by their starting time. CMSDK - Content Management System Development Kit. (x:number, y:number) denotes the parameter types, :number specifies the return type. Next, we will use the reduce method of javascript for the sum of array values in javascript. same ids do not make repetitive appearances and moreover, the quantity property for objects This is more of a... "is there a" (read: What is the) "more efficient way of doing this" question. The syntax for accessing the property of an object is: objectName.property // person.age. The ordering of the properties is the same as that given by looping over the property values of the object manually. JavaScript arrays are used to store multiple values in a single variable. duplicate id gets added together. Accessing JavaScript Properties. To sum up all the values we simply need to sum the accumulator (all the past values summed) with the current value: The iterations will look something like this: Another interesting way to sum object values in Javascript is with for..in loop, which iterates over properties of an object. Using Array.reduce to sum a property in an array of objects - reduce-example.js. We have an object storing salaries of our team: let salaries = { John: 100, Ann: 160, Pete: 130 } Write the code to sum all salaries and store in the variable sum. If salaries is empty, then the result must be 0. w3resource . See the Pen javascript-math-exercise-18 by w3resource (@w3resource) on CodePen. There is a salaries object with arbitrary number of salaries. For instance: Created May 12, 2016. Suppose, we have two objects like these −. 0. javascript sum of number in object array . javascript by Bhishma'S on Apr 29 2020 Donate . Merge two objects in JavaScript ignoring undefined values; Reduce an array to groups in JavaScript; Finding the sum of unique array values - JavaScript; Sum all duplicate values in array in JavaScript; Filter unique array values and sum in JavaScript; Remove '0','undefined' and empty values from an array in JavaScript; JavaScript undefined Property importance: 5. home Front End HTML CSS JavaScript HTML5 Schema.org php.js Twitter Bootstrap Responsive Web Design tutorial Zurb Foundation 3 tutorials Pure CSS HTML5 Canvas JavaScript Course Icon Angular React Vue Jest Mocha NPM Yarn Back End PHP Python Java Node.js Ruby C … Example. Star 57 Fork 10 Star Code Revisions 1 Stars 57 Forks 10. The concept of run-time evaluated this has both pluses and minuses. Removing property from a JSON object in JavaScript, Sum of array object property values in new array of objects in JavaScript. The property is a “key: value”, in which key or property … The right side of => can contain one or more code statements. The accumulator represents the accumulated value from the last operation on the array, while the current value represents the current item in the array we are looking at. var array = [{"adults":2,"children":3},{"adults":2,"children":1}]; var sumProps = prop => (sum, obj) => sum += obj[prop]; var adultsCount = array.reduce( sumProps('adults')); var childrenCount = array.reduce( sumProps('children')); Improve this sample solution and post your code through Disqus. javascript sum array of objects . Linguee. A function to execute on each element in the array (except for the first, if no initialValue is supplied). The accumulator accumulates callback's return values. All categories; jQuery ; CSS; HTML; PHP; JavaScript; MySQL; CATEGORIES. Previous: Write a JavaScript function to calculate the sum of values in an array. Removing property from a JSON object in JavaScript; Sum of array object property values in new array of objects in JavaScript Properties can usually be changed, added, and deleted, but some are read only. const obj1 = { a:12, b:8, c:17 }; const obj2 = { a:2, b:4, c:1 }; We are required to … In this function, we first use reduce() to reduce all values in our array to a single sum. Pure Javascript only. Therefore, let’s write the code for this function −. “javascript array sum equal property” Code Answer . Should be 390 in the example above. Turns out there isn’t a groupBy()method out of the box in Javascript, but it isn’t too hard to add one for ourselves. I am trying to sum the unit value by date, and create a new array where there are no duplicate dates. var cars = ["Saab", "Volvo", "BMW"]; Try it Yourself » What is an Array? On the other hand, the greater flexibility creates more possibilities for mistakes. How to merge objects into a single object array with JavaScript? In JavaScript, objects are involved in all the components of the language; hence you need to understand them as soon as you start to study it. JavaScript Array Reference ... Property Description; constructor: Returns the function that created the Array object's prototype: length: Sets or returns the number of elements in an array: prototype: Allows you to add properties and methods to an Array object: Array Methods. javascript by Rocket Noob on Oct 09 2020 Donate . JavaScript typeof operator is used to get the data type (returns a string) of an expression. Sum object properties. All gists Back to GitHub Sign in Sign up Sign in Sign up {{ message }} Instantly share code, notes, and snippets. We can sum up the values with for..in by creating a variable total and adding the next value within the for..in loop to the total variable. importance: 5. On the one hand, a function can be reused for different objects. The .reduce() method takes a function as a parameter which accepts four arguments but only the first two are important for our purposes: the accumulator and the current value. We are now required to write a function that merges the two arrays, such that the objects with We can use the .reduce() array method on that array to sum up all the values into a single value. In my opinion, the best way to sum arrays in JavaScript. JavaScript Sum of two objects with same properties. Skip to content. 0. benwells / reduce-example.js. It takes four arguments: accumulator 1.1. SECTIONS. For example, I want to calculate the total of 2015-12-04 00:01:00. API; Android; Python; Node.js; Java; jQuery Accordion; Ajax; Animation; Bootstrap; Carousel; Get sum of property values from an observable array. Next: Create a Pythagorean function in JavaScript Objects are generated with figure brackets {…} and should have a list of properties. How to merge two Python dictionaries in a single expression? Write the function sumSalaries (salaries) that returns the sum of all salaries using Object.values and the for..of loop. Sometimes it'd be nice to group an array of objects by a common key value, maybe an array of events. Final Words. Embed. FR. Once we have the sum we simply divide this value by the length of the array. Merge arrays into a new object array in Java, How to remove a property from a JavaScript object. Sum the properties. A JavaScript object is a collection of unordered properties. It is the cleanest way I’ve found even if it is not that intuitive at first. I … Now, this element is an object. If salaries is empty, then the result must be 0. solution . So the only thing we have to do different in this example is to add the totalValue with the x property of the current value. Traduisez des textes avec la meilleure technologie de traduction automatique au monde, développée par les créateurs de Linguee. I have a restricted environment that I do not control. Open menu. Add a property to a JavaScript object constructor? Merge object properties through unique field then print data - JavaScript, Search a complex object by id property in JavaScript, How do we remove a property from a JavaScript object? Get code examples like "javascript sum of all object specific properties in array" instantly right from your google search results with the Grepper Chrome Extension. - JavaScript. Javascript Web Development Front End Technology Object Oriented Programming. $scope.sum = function(items, prop){ //items is the array, prop is the property you want to its value to be calculated return items.reduce( function(a, b){ return a + parseInt(b[prop]); //in the first attempt, a=0 which is the same as initialValue }, 0); //initially sum=0, so initialValue is 0 }; Example. Math Properties (Constants) JavaScript provides 8 mathematical constants that can be accessed with the Math object: Example. You can see the example the below: var numArr = [10, 20, 30, 40] // sums to value = 100 var sum = numArr.reduce(function(a, b){return a+b;}) document.write( "javascript- Sum of the array value is :- … Sum of array object property values in new array of objects in JavaScript Javascript Web Development Front End Technology Object Oriented Programming Suppose we have an array of objects that contains the data about some students and their marks like this − The fat arrow => separates the function parameters and the function body. Let’s say, we have two arrays of objects that contain information about some products of a company −. In the above example, sum is an arrow function. Sum is an arrow function Pythagorean function in JavaScript is with for.. of loop automatique au,... Sumsalaries ( salaries ) that returns the sum we simply divide this value by the length of object... Array ( except for the first, if no initialValue is supplied ) example... 09 2020 Donate Bhishma 'S on Apr 29 2020 Donate to get the data (..., sum of values in a single variable specifies the return type single sum this function − to a sum. Length of the array ( except for the first, if no initialValue supplied. Merge objects into a new object array in Java, how to merge javascript sum of property Python dictionaries in a expression! Textes avec la meilleure technologie de traduction automatique au monde, développée par les créateurs de Linguee about some of... of loop of values in our array to a single value side of = can. Javascript is with for.. in loop, which can hold more than one value at time! Of unordered properties write a JavaScript object is a collection of unordered properties by their starting time and... Salaries object with arbitrary number of salaries this function, we have the sum of array property! Previous: write a JavaScript function to calculate the sum of all salaries Object.values. Result must be 0. solution side of = > separates the function and... Do not control like these −: objectName.property // person.age another interesting to. New object array in Java, how to merge two Python dictionaries in single. Of objects by a common key value, maybe an array of events to merge objects into a single.... Improve this sample solution and post your code through Disqus ” code Answer each element in the above,... A time is a salaries object with arbitrary number of salaries,:... All the values into a single variable la meilleure technologie de traduction automatique au,... Special variable, which can hold more than one value at a time deleted, some... ; JavaScript ; MySQL ; categories Forks 10 of 2015-12-04 00:01:00 or more code statements for example I. Sumsalaries ( salaries ) that returns the sum of array object property of... Store multiple values in JavaScript, sum of values in new array of that. Is the same as that given by looping over the property values the. I want to calculate the total of 2015-12-04 00:01:00 single value JavaScript ; MySQL ; categories that! Usually be changed, added, and deleted, but some are read.. We first use reduce ( ) array method on that array to sum up all the values associated with JavaScript. Is not that intuitive at first star code Revisions 1 Stars 57 Forks 10 ''... Values into a single value number specifies the return type technologie de traduction automatique monde. It 'd be nice to group an array of events more possibilities for mistakes number of salaries:! 29 2020 Donate on Oct 09 2020 Donate comme traduction pour `` sums. Can contain one or more code statements the result must be 0 on each element in the example... Objects in JavaScript is with for.. in loop, which can hold more than one at! Intuitive at first number ) denotes the parameter types,: number y. Must be 0 that I do not control special variable, which can more. Apr 29 2020 Donate write the code for this function −: Create a function! Common key value, maybe an array of objects by a common value. Best way to sum object values in a single variable, I want to the! In my opinion, the best way to sum arrays in JavaScript arrow = > the! The.reduce ( ) array method on that array to sum up all the values associated with a JavaScript.. A JSON object in JavaScript post your code through Disqus way to sum up all values. Special variable, which iterates over properties of an object is: objectName.property // person.age that returns the of! Removing property from a JavaScript object values into a new object array with JavaScript values... ; jQuery ; CSS ; HTML ; PHP ; JavaScript javascript sum of property MySQL ; categories sum! Than one value at a time 'd be nice to group an array of events solution and post your through. The for.. of loop `` property sums '' Copier ; DeepL Traducteur Linguee to the. There is a collection of unordered properties interesting way to sum up all the values associated with a JavaScript to... How to merge objects into a new object array in Java, how to a! Revisions 1 Stars 57 Forks 10 write the code for this function, we two. Of events over properties of an object is supplied ) de Linguee fat arrow = > can contain one more... Function, we first use reduce ( ) array method on that array to sum up all the associated. Best way to sum up all the values into a new object array with JavaScript single?! Properties is the same as that given by looping over the property of an object au. Sums '' Copier ; DeepL Traducteur Linguee ) to reduce all values in new array of objects JavaScript!, then the result is the same as that given by looping over the property of an object is objectName.property... Parameter types,: number, y: number ) denotes the parameter,. ( x: number specifies the return type DeepL Traducteur Linguee with JavaScript Web Development Front Technology. Arrays are used to get the data type ( returns a string ) of an object iterates over properties an... Arrow function in new array of events arrays in JavaScript is with for of... To a single object array with JavaScript array in Java, how to remove a property from a function... Denotes the parameter types,: number specifies the return type separates the function body are read.! One hand, a function can be reused for different objects categories ; jQuery ; CSS ; HTML PHP! Of = > can contain one or more code statements the same as that given by looping the! Be 0. solution des textes avec la meilleure technologie de traduction automatique au monde, par! Let ’ s say, we have the sum we simply divide this value by the length of the (... Oriented Programming a salaries object with arbitrary number of salaries best way to sum all! That returns the sum we simply divide this value by the length of the array for this function − property. Traduisez des textes avec la meilleure technologie de traduction automatique au monde, développée les! Traducteur Linguee have a list of properties in our array to a single expression the right side =... 'S on Apr 29 2020 Donate are used to store multiple values in array... Of events if no initialValue is supplied ).reduce ( ) to reduce all values in new array objects... Of run-time evaluated this has both pluses and minuses the array sum equal property ” Answer... Hand, a function can be reused for different objects des textes avec meilleure. For the first, if no initialValue is supplied ) hold more than one value at a.. Number specifies the return type arrays in JavaScript sumSalaries ( salaries ) that returns the of... We first use reduce ( ) array method on that array to a single variable 57. Javascript, sum of all salaries using Object.values and the for.. of loop maybe an array of in... If salaries is empty, then the result is the average value which then returned... This value by the length of the array products of a company − types,: ). Categories ; jQuery ; CSS ; HTML ; PHP ; JavaScript ; MySQL javascript sum of property... Sample solution and post your code through Disqus data type ( returns a string ) an! Looping over the property of an object different objects at first given by looping over the of. Objects in JavaScript, sum is an arrow function therefore, let ’ write... Rocket Noob on Oct 09 2020 Donate, développée par les créateurs de Linguee sample solution and post your through. By a common key value, maybe an array is a collection of unordered properties number of salaries by... Collection of unordered properties use reduce ( ) to reduce all values in a single variable suppose, have. Json object in JavaScript to a single expression an arrow function if no is! Oct 09 2020 Donate, but some are read only even if it is the as... The greater flexibility creates more possibilities for mistakes an object is: objectName.property // person.age average value which gets. Salaries using Object.values and the for.. of loop on that array to a single object array JavaScript. A JavaScript object in the above example, sum of array object property of... ; MySQL ; categories Development Front End Technology object Oriented Programming at time! Flexibility creates more possibilities for mistakes array with JavaScript javascript sum of property this sample solution post... Of the array monde, développée par les créateurs de Linguee on each element in the array not....Reduce ( ) to reduce all values in an array la meilleure technologie de traduction au... Can use the.reduce ( ) to reduce all values in JavaScript is with for.. in,... Sums '' Copier ; DeepL Traducteur Linguee property from a JavaScript object an array of objects by common. ; PHP ; JavaScript ; MySQL ; categories arrays are used to store multiple values in array... Key value, maybe an array of events, how to merge objects a!